Small Hands, Big Impact
Aayushmaan Jalan, a 10-year-old student at The Heritage School, Kolkata, has always been observant. Growing up, he watched his mother, Vandana Jalan, an active Goonj volunteer, organize community collection drives. Inspired by her work, Aayushmaan and his younger brother, Aaradhya, began setting aside their own stationery, books, and toys—not as mere donations, but as thoughtful contributions to children who could reuse them.
Their efforts weren’t just about giving; they reflected a deeper understanding—that materials, when used mindfully, can serve a larger purpose beyond their first use.
The Goonj Summer Challenge – A Lesson in Resourcefulness
When their mother introduced them to the Goonj Summer Challenge, Aayushmaan and Aaradhya saw it as a mission. They eagerly collected stationery and upcycled materials into rural learning kits—pencils, erasers, sharpeners, and pouches—all thoughtfully curated to ensure they reached children with limited access to these essentials.
Not stopping there, the brothers scoured their home for one-sided used paper and called on their friends to contribute. Their creativity shone through when they repurposed empty ice-cream boxes into ‘Goonj Kee Gulak’ (Goonj Piggy Banks) by spray painting them—learning first-hand that even discarded materials hold value when reimagined with purpose.
Aayushmaan & Aaradhya repurposing materials for rural learning kits
Learning Through Action – The Power of Sharing
This experience has shaped Aayushmaan’s perspective, making him more conscious of material usage and waste. He now understands that he is privileged to have an abundance of resources and sees sharing as a responsibility, not charity.
Through small yet impactful actions, these young changemakers are learning a fundamental truth: When materials circulate, dignity and opportunity multiply.
